Well if i remember correctly when I bought my lift......anything bigger than 5" requires drive-shaft modifications . My 5" came with tube control arms instead of the stock channels and poly bushings with grease fittings . I guess it depends on how much you wanna pay for additional height. I am more than happy with the performance , durability and look of my Rough Country 5". The only issue I have run into is the drop down sway bar bracket has started to move a little....so I'm going to replace the large bolt and weld it to the frame as I know I will never remove the lift . Mind you I beat on that front end really hard the last time I was out and did some things to it that should never happen to a front end....and that was the only casualty in the front......the trans and driveshafts...well they decided they were not gonna put up with it and shat the bed .
Here's 3" suspension and 285/70x17's. Wheel backspacing on the factory off-road rims is 5.25". I had no rubbing anywhere with this setup.


Here's 3" suspension + 3" body and 35x12.5x17's, same wheels as above.
The Toyo 35x12.50x17 I used to have rubbed the control arms occasionally because they where like over 13" wide in reality.
The 315/70x17's I have now only very occasionally rub, it's rare though.
This is due to the backspacing of these rims, not the amount of lift.
If I had 5" of backspacing or less, I don't think I would ever rub.
